Abstract
In a method and device for increasing the efficiency of a gradient coil system in a magnetic resonance tomography apparatus to optimally use the efficiency of the gradient system, the individually different sensitivity of each patient regarding peripheral nerve stimulation (PNS) is determined prior to the MR examination by applying a variable electrical field, and the corresponding maximum magnetic field is determined by scaling, and the MR apparatus is correspondingly adjusted.
